Original Description
David Howard Hitchcock's Near Hau'ula, Oahu (1899) captures the lush, untamed beauty of rural Oahu with a striking blend of realism and Romanticism. As one of Hawaii's most celebrated 19th-century artists, Hitchcock masterfully renders the swaying palms, volcanic slopes, and golden light unique to the islands, infusing the scene with a sense of serene majesty. The painting exemplifies his signature "volcanic landscape" style—pioneered alongside Jules Tavernier—which elevated Hawaii's topography to high art during the monarchy era. Historically significant, this work reflects the cultural renaissance under King Kalākaua, where indigenous landscapes were reclaimed from colonial exoticism. Its rich textures and dynamic play of shadow and tropical hues position it as a milestone in Hawaiian art history.
